Update: Federal Avenue getting asphalt walkways right now

Asphalt walkways are being installed despite the City Council taking no action on the issue at last night’s City Council meeting.|NorthIowaToday.com was tipped off that asphalt walkways are being installed this morning in Federal Avenue along the Streetscape project area all the way from the north entrance to Southbridge Mall to 4th Street.

One business owner actually called NorthIowaToday.com to tell us about the walkways, on the condition of anonymity. “There would be lawsuits if this wasn’t done,” when asked where the funding was coming from. “The City Council is acting on a policy of brinkmanship,” he continued. “I got 2 inches of water in my basement due to the construction, and that bill will get passed on to the City.”

Max Weaver also called NorthIowaToday.com about the asphalt walkways. “I made a mistake not seconding the motion to discuss the walkways. I never second anything. The Mayor had no leadership on this.”

Mark Rahm, City Engineer, says the walkways would cost $18,500 to install and that there was little time left to get them done. “They (Heartland Asphalt) would be shutting down their asphalt plant this Friday, so time would be of the essence here.”
